A lovely story from Carol Roband who was out at our diaplay at the Old Omokoroa Library doing Hostess Duty.
She met Tonia, a 94 year old from Omokoroa, who embroidered this tablecloth in 1986 and it has never been used, she is too scared to wash it.
Tonia has been stitching since she was a young girl and is a beautiful stitcher.
